Michel Foucault“Where there is power, there is resistance.”This quote explains social dynamics. Power always creates opp...
04/18/2026

Michel Foucault
“Where there is power, there is resistance.”

This quote explains social dynamics. Power always creates opposition. Control leads to reaction. Resistance is natural in any system of authority. Awareness helps understand society.

Sigmund Freud“The ego is not master in its own house.”This quote explains the unconscious mind. People believe they cont...
04/17/2026

Sigmund Freud
“The ego is not master in its own house.”

This quote explains the unconscious mind. People believe they control themselves, but hidden forces influence behavior. Emotions and instincts shape decisions. Awareness of this leads to better understanding. Control is more complex than it seems.
